About this event

Chengdu China Beauty Expo – CCBE Autumn (秋季 CCBE 成都美博会) — Event Research & Buyer Targeting Brief

1) Core Event Snapshot (from official website)

  • Event name: 第54届(秋季)CCBE成都美博会(Chengdu China Beauty Expo – CCBE Autumn)
  • Dates: October 15–17
  • Venue: Not stated in the provided official text
  • City / Country: Chengdu, China
  • Organizer / promoter positioning: CCBE (UFI member) is described as a long-running beauty expo series (continuous 29 years / 53 sessions) and part of an Informa Markets group network of beauty events in China.
  • Event type: B2B professional beauty expo focused on the beauty industry and trade opportunities for brands and business partners.

About the Event

Chengdu China Beauty Expo (CCBE Autumn) is a long-running B2B beauty trade show positioned as a leading platform for the beauty and aesthetics industry in Western China. The official website describes CCBE as a UFI member event with 29 years of history and 53 editions, held twice annually in Chengdu and connected to the broader Informa Markets beauty portfolio.

The event matters because it brings together brand owners, manufacturers, distributors, salon and clinic operators, and other trade buyers seeking new products, services, technologies, and business channels. Its market role is strongest in channel development, retail and professional beauty sourcing, education, and cross-border business development for the Chinese beauty sector.
